Understanding Bot Systems and Their Critical Role in Digital Security

Generalist vs Specialist Bot Systems

Bot systems have evolved from simple automated scripts to sophisticated artificial intelligence-driven entities that can perform complex tasks across digital environments. These systems serve dual purposes in today's interconnected world: they can enhance business operations through automation and efficiency, or they can pose significant security threats when deployed maliciously.

Modern bot management requires a nuanced understanding of bot behavior patterns, traffic analysis, and real-time threat assessment. Organizations must implement comprehensive strategies that allow beneficial bots—such as search engine crawlers, monitoring tools, and legitimate API clients—to operate freely while blocking harmful bots that attempt data scraping, account takeovers, or distributed denial-of-service attacks.

The complexity of contemporary bot ecosystems demands advanced detection mechanisms that go beyond traditional rule-based filtering. Machine learning algorithms analyze behavioral patterns, device fingerprinting, and network characteristics to make intelligent decisions about bot traffic in real-time, ensuring minimal impact on legitimate users while maintaining robust security postures.

Good vs Evil Bot Classification

Distinguishing Between Beneficial and Malicious Bot Activities

The modern digital landscape requires sophisticated classification systems that can accurately distinguish between beneficial automation and malicious bot activities. Good bots include search engine crawlers that index content for discovery, monitoring services that ensure website availability, and legitimate API clients that facilitate business operations and integrations.

Conversely, malicious bots engage in activities such as credential stuffing, content scraping, click fraud, inventory hoarding, and distributed attacks that can severely impact business operations and user experience. These harmful bots often employ advanced evasion techniques, including IP rotation, user-agent spoofing, and behavioral mimicry to avoid detection.

Advanced bot management systems utilize machine learning models trained on vast datasets of bot behavior patterns to make real-time classification decisions. These systems continuously evolve their understanding of bot characteristics, ensuring accurate identification even as attack methodologies become more sophisticated and adaptive.
